Форум: "Базы";
Текущий архив: 2003.05.19;
Скачать: [xml.tar.bz2];
ВнизПроблема с запросом в Access Найти похожие ветки
← →
adogg (2003-04-26 13:13) [0]Суть проблемы такая. Присоединяюсь к базе Access через ADOConnection. В ADOQuery забиваею следующий запрос:
ADOQuery1.SQL.Add("select * from TU where tuName like "*"+Edit1.Text+"*"");
В результате ничего не возвращается. Как быть?
← →
KDS (2003-04-26 14:27) [1]Попробуй может двойные кавычки, чтоли. Хотя работает и так и так.
Может проблемы в кодировках передаваемых символов?
← →
sniknik (2003-04-26 17:07) [2]а так?
ADOQuery1.SQL.Add("select * from TU where tuName like ""%"+Edit1.Text+"%""");
хотя может просто нечему возвращатся? условие не совпадает.
← →
DSR (2003-04-28 08:30) [3]поробуй во-первых вставлять не Edit1.Text, а переменную, содержащую:
....
F:="Like ";
.....
C:="select *from InfUchas Where"+" "+ComboBox3.Text+
" "+Combobox4.Text+" "+F+" "+Edit1.Text;
....
DataModule1.ADOQuery1.SQL.Add(C);
....
работает (исходник с моей проги взял:))
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2003.05.19;
Скачать: [xml.tar.bz2];
Память: 0.44 MB
Время: 0.007 c